We observed the field of the GRB 221027B (Lien et al., GCN Circ. 32867)
with the COATLI 50-cm telescope and HUITZI f/8 imager at the Observatorio
Astron��mico Nacional on the Sierra de San Pedro M��rtir (
http://coatli.astroscu.unam.mx) from 2022-10-28 01:47 UTC to 02:13 UTC (6.6
hours after the trigger), obtaining a total of 750 seconds of exposure in
the r filter.

We do not detect any uncataloged sources within the XRT error region
(Beardmore et al., GCN Circ. 32868) to a 3-sigma limit of r > 21.4 mag.

Our photometry is calibrated against the Pan-STARRS1 catalog, is on an
approximate AB system, and is not corrected for Galactic extinction in the
direction of the GRB.
